CBS6 News: Area Restaurants Compete in Tasty Culinary Fundraiser to Benefit Eddy Visiting Nurse Association

March 21, 2016 Angela Yu SPHP in the News

Top chefs and restaurants in the Capital Region took part in the successful 23rd Annual Cuisine Magic fundraiser to benefit Eddy Visiting Nurse Association. About 400 guests got to taste the scrumptious creations. Check out the CBS6 News report here.
